Форум Flasher.ru

Форум Flasher.ru (http://www.flasher.ru/forum/index.php)
-   ActionScript 1.0/2.0 (http://www.flasher.ru/forum/forumdisplay.php?f=93)
-   -   Запись из прожекта на хард файла с переменными (http://www.flasher.ru/forum/showthread.php?t=40774)

MOHCTEP 10.12.2002 18:50

Запись из прожекта на хард файла с переменными
 
Прошу помощи, о мудрые!
Возникла необходимость в сохранении на диске данных, введенных пользователем во флаш ролик или прожект и, по мере необходимости, вывод их в другом свф. Данные формируются как обычный набор переменных в ххх.тхт файле.
Ну никак не получается их на диск скинуть. То ли Макромедь что-то запретила, то ли еще чего?? Все должно работать локально.
Может есть какие примеры, исходники?
Флэш МХ пользую.

Max N Chubin_ 10.12.2002 19:31

если в я имел коня...
 
тебе нужон 5ый флэш. он может сохранять текст в файл.
а вообще конечно бред - младшая версия может то что не может старшая...
:(

Denisator 11.12.2002 13:03

Может это как-то обойти можно?

Max N Chubin_ 11.12.2002 13:12

хе хе
 
можно!
1. Загружать SWF в Delphi-йский проект и оттуда уже сохранять все в файл.
2. Локально ставить юзеру WEB сервер + PHP.

Но кстати, если тебе нужно хранить данные на машине клиента и не требуется их перенос или правка внешними программами, то ты легко можешь использовать SharedObject или Cookie. Т.е. чтобы создать файл сохранения лучшего счета в игре, вполне сойдет!

Я тут даже презентацию Клиент-Сервера делал на SharedObject, т.е. 2-е отдельно стоящие SWF ки одновременно запускаются и обмениваются данными через SharedObject короче штука полезная. ;)

MOHCTEP 11.12.2002 13:18

Вот так улучшились!
 
:) Спасибо Макс!
Значит команда "exec" в локальном контексте не отрабатывает по той же причине?
И что нужно 5? Проигрыватель? Ибо публикация не помогает :(

Max N Chubin_ 11.12.2002 13:28

а 100 руб. не спасут предводителя руского дворянства?
 
ситуяйция такая...
только 5й плейер понимает команду fscommand ("save", "file.txt")
поэтому чтобы проект намана сохранял все переменные из _root тебе нужен Flash 5. В нем открываешь свой проект и публикуешь в EXE файл...
и все!
поверь все работает на ура!
если надо могу скинуть примерчик..
на мыло..

Успехов!

MOHCTEP 11.12.2002 15:02

:) Буду весьма признателен за пример. Вот мыло
Спасибо тебе! Удачи!

john 11.12.2002 16:45

поставь себе swfKit

http://www.swfkit.com

все проблемы тут же решатся

MOHCTEP 11.12.2002 18:36

Kit`ов бум ловить
 
John! :) Спасибо за совет! Попробую непременно!
Удачи!

kipelovets 26.07.2004 16:30

А не подскажите, как объеденить SWF и Delphi и как их между собой общать?


Часовой пояс GMT +4, время: 14:54.

Copyright © 1999-2008 Flasher.ru. All rights reserved.
Работает на vBulletin®. Copyright ©2000 - 2024, Jelsoft Enterprises Ltd. Перевод: zCarot
Администрация сайта не несёт ответственности за любую предоставленную посетителями информацию. Подробнее см. Правила.